You have to be at least 18 to run for President in France, but this is only one of the requirements. You also need to be sponsored by 500 great electors.

From 2007 to 2012, Nicolas Sarkozy was the president of France. His run as president had various run-ins with labor unions, and with the economic downfall of the Euro throughout the European Union.
